body {
margin: 2px;
padding: 2px;
font-family: verdana, sans-serif;
font-size: 14px;
background-color: #FFFFFF;
}

.hlavicka-ie{
text-align: center;
}
.hlavicka {
width: 772px;
height: 100px;
margin-left: auto;
margin-right: auto;
margin-top: 2px;
padding-left: 0px;
padding-top: 0px;
background-color: #FFFFFF;
text-align: center;
color: black;
border-top-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
border-right-width: 0px;
border-style: solid;
border-color: #000000;
}
.hlavni-ie {
text-align: center;
}
.hlavni {
width: 772px;
margin-top: 0px;
margin-left: auto;
margin-right: auto;
border-top-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
border-right-width: 0px;
border-style: solid;
border-color: #000077;
padding-top: 0px;
padding-left: 0px;
padding-right: 0px;
padding-bottom: 0px;
}
.hlavnil {
float: left;
width: 150px;
text-align: center;
border-top-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
border-right-width: 0px;
border-style: solid;
border-color: #F5F8FE;
}
.hlavnip {
float: right;
width: 612px;
text-align: justify;
border-top-width: 0px;
border-bottom-width: 0px;
border-left-width: 5px;
border-right-width: 5px;
border-style: solid;
border-color: #F5F8FE;
font-size : small;
}
.hlavnic {
width: 770px;
text-align: center;
background-color: #FFFFFF;
border-top-width: 0px;
border-bottom-width: 0px;
border-left-width: 0px;
border-right-width: 0px;
border-style: solid;
border-color: #F5F8FE;
}
.paticka-ie{
text-align: center;
}
.paticka {
width: 774px;
background-color: #000077;
margin-left: auto;
margin-right: auto;
margin-top: 2px;
color: white;
clear: both;
font-size : small;
}

a {}
a:link {color: #000077;}
a:visited {color: #000077;}
a:active {color: #000077;}
a:hover {color: #DB332E;}

table{text-align: center;}
table.leva{text-align: left;}

td.blok{text-align: justify;}
td.levy{text-align: left; font-size : smaller;}
td.pravy1{text-align: right; font-size : smaller;}
td.pravy{text-align: right;}
td.stredzluta{
text-align: center;
background-color: #FFFF00;
font-weight: bold;
}
td.sedylev{
text-align: left;
background-color: #BBBBBB;
}

.pozadi1{background-color: #F5F8FE;}

.nadpis1 {
font-weight: bold;
text-align: right;
color: #DB332E;
}

.nadpis2 {
color: #2B3C86;
}

.nadpis3 {
color: #DB332E;
}

.nadpis4 {
font-weight: bold;
}

.nadpis5 {
font-weight: bold;
color: #2B3C86;
}

.nadpis6 {
font-weight: bold;
color: #DB332E;
}